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/twbs/no-carrier.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orChris Rebert <code@rebertia.com>2015-07-28 09:51:56 +0300
committerChris Rebert <code@rebertia.com>2015-07-28 09:54:58 +0300
commitf40a1f745ecb6a902c323a2e717e5c94d5b1ec5d (patch)
tree465387dca7824a88d3631a143766a5a3dffad56b
parentea39fc8004f8e18f088087ef9b3c42392e4902b6 (diff)
Squelch excessive jcabi logging
-rw-r--r--src/main/scala/com/getbootstrap/no_carrier/Main.scala15
1 files changed, 15 insertions, 0 deletions
diff --git a/src/main/scala/com/getbootstrap/no_carrier/Main.scala b/src/main/scala/com/getbootstrap/no_carrier/Main.scala
index 7af1dd0..f15eab7 100644
--- a/src/main/scala/com/getbootstrap/no_carrier/Main.scala
+++ b/src/main/scala/com/getbootstrap/no_carrier/Main.scala
@@ -48,6 +48,7 @@ object Main extends App with StrictLogging {
main(arguments)
def main(args: Arguments) {
+ squelchExcessiveLogging()
logger.info("Started session.")
val github = args.github
val rateLimit = github.rateLimit
@@ -92,4 +93,18 @@ object Main extends App with StrictLogging {
false
}
}
+
+ def squelchExcessiveLogging() {
+ import org.slf4j.LoggerFactory
+ import ch.qos.logback.classic.{Logger,Level}
+
+ val loggersToSquelch = Set(
+ "com.jcabi.aspects.aj.NamedThreads",
+ "com.jcabi.http.request.BaseRequest",
+ "com.jcabi.manifests.Manifests"
+ )
+ for { loggerName <- loggersToSquelch } {
+ LoggerFactory.getLogger(loggerName).asInstanceOf[Logger].setLevel(Level.WARN)
+ }
+ }
}